The Origins of Ethereum
Vitalik Buterin, a developer and Bitcoin supporter, introduced Ethereum in 2013 as a blockchain platform that had more functionality than just regular transactions. Ethereum was launched on July 30, 2015, with smart contracts and decentralized applications.
Major milestones in the development of Ethereum:
- 2015: Ethereum network is launched with the “Frontier” release.
- 2016: The DAO hack resulted in Ethereum’s hard fork into Ethereum (ETH) and Ethereum Classic (ETC).
- 2017: Ethereum becomes widely adopted, spurring the Initial Coin Offering (ICO) boom.
- 2020: Ethereum 2.0 is rolled out, shifting from Proof-of-Work (PoW) to Proof-of-Stake (PoS).

How Ethereum Works
Ethereum runs on a decentralized blockchain with advanced features:
- Smart Contracts: Self-enforcing contracts with rules predetermined, automating transactions and processes.
- Ethereum Virtual Machine (EVM): The execution layer that runs smart contracts.
- Proof-of-Stake (PoS): Ethereum migrated from PoW to PoS, conserving energy and enhancing scalability.
- Gas Fees: Transactions need ETH as gas fees to reward validators for processing.
- Layer 2 Solutions: Solutions such as Optimistic Rollups and zk-Rollups improve the speed of transactions on Ethereum and decrease costs.

Ethereum’s Ecosystem
Ethereum fuels a large and extensive ecosystem, comprising:
- Decentralized Finance (DeFi): Uniswap, Aave, and Compound are platforms providing lending, trading, and staking in a non-intermediary fashion.
- Non-Fungible Tokens (NFTs): Most NFT marketplaces are hosted on Ethereum, including OpenSea and Rarible.
- Metaverse & Gaming: Ethereum is utilized by projects like Decentraland and Axie Infinity for digital ownership.

Ethereum vs. Bitcoin
Ethereum contrasts with Bitcoin in many important aspects:
- Purpose: Bitcoin is a digital store of value, while Ethereum is a programmable blockchain for dApps and smart contracts.
- Consensus Mechanism: Bitcoin uses PoW, while Ethereum now operates on PoS.
- Supply Cap: Bitcoin has a fixed supply of 21 million coins, while Ethereum has no hard cap but implements burning mechanisms to control inflation.
- Transaction Speed: Ethereum processes transactions faster due to its adaptable network upgrades.

Challenges and Risks
Ethereum, even with its popularity, has challenges:
- High Gas Fees: Congestion on the network makes transactions costly.
- Scalability Problems: Layer 2 solutions assist, but Ethereum requires more enhancements.
- Regulatory Risk: Governments can introduce regulations that impact Ethereum’s adoption.
- Competition: Alternative blockchains such as Solana, Cardano, and Binance Smart Chain provide cheaper alternatives.
